More comments on Hornby Digital from DCCUK@yahoogroups.com

John.

< quote >

Finally arrived in quantity today, size is good 10 x 17 x 3,5, price is good
£8.29 at my local shop

2 function and 8 pin plug with harness about 75mm
2 digit address only 0 - 127
14, 28, 128 speed steps
1.0 amp peak, 500mA continuous
Info sheet says Address 0-255

But also on same sheet CV1 min-max locomotive address  1-127, so no
correlation here?

Only CVs 1,3,4 and 29 (bit 1 & 2) supported

Tried to read on DecoderPro and SPROG - fails to read in direct and paged

Also on ESU programmer - fails to read

Lenz 100 set on programming track - fails to read  error 02 but motor pulses
normally

Can not write address in direct mode but OK in CV mode (changed from 3 to 4)

Programming on main works OK but of course you can't change the address.

Hornby sheet says conforms to NMRA standards (not the same as NMRA approved)

Now I'm no Hornby knocker (very small shareholder) but this simply will not
do.
